i think 9psi is too high for 10.2/1 compresion. that is if your going to run pump gas. built motor or not detonation will kill it. just takes longer with good parts.
why such high compresion on a boosted motor?

If you do vent it into the tailpipe, at least do it at an angle and not at a straight 90* angle. This will reduce turbulence and help increase flow in the tailpipe. I vent mine to the atmosphere, because I like to scare small children and the elderly. That's reason enough for me.
